- ABOUT THE POSITION
This position will lead the development and implementation of the education program by promoting children's well-being, development and learning by helping the children develop values, attitudes and ways of living and learning. This will be achieved by providing a high quality of care, activities, and educational elements to those in the program, managing and promoting a team environment and working within the services' philosophy, policies, and procedures.
- Lead the development and implementation of the educational program and assessment with the support of Coordinator
- Ensure children's learning and development informs the design of the educational program, and Educators facilitate and extend each child's learning and development
- Liaise effectively with parents, staff, and all internal and external stakeholders
- Make recommendations for improvements to educators' educational programs and practices
- Mentor and support educators understanding of the educational program and practice including how to reflect on the effectiveness of their programs, interactions, intentional teaching, and other strategies
- Ensure compliance with policy
- Undertake administrative requirements
- Work collaboratively with Coordinator
- Work collaboratively with families and the school community.
- Act as the Responsible Person of the Service during Service Operation
- SELECTION CRITERIA
- A Diploma in Early Childhood Education and Care and demonstrated experience in Early Childhood Education
- Minimum two years' experience in an Early Childhood Education and Care setting / OSHC setting
- Comprehensive working knowledge of the approved learning framework
- Demonstrated ability to coach and mentor others
- Demonstrated excellent communication and interpersonal skills
- Comprehensive working knowledge of child development, attachment, learning
- A demonstrated understanding of evidence-based best practice approaches to teaching and learning
- Working knowledge of leadership theory and the use of a range of leadership styles
- Well-developed critical thinking skills, including the ability to analyse and challenge conventional practice and ideas
- Current First Aid and CPR Certification
- Currently Blue Card
